#285cb3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#285cb3 is composed of 15.7% red, 36.1% green and 70.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.7% cyan, 48.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 217.6 degrees, a saturation of 63.5% and a lightness of 42.9%. #285cb3 color hex could be obtained by blending #50b8ff with #000067.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#285cb3 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#285cb3 has RGB values of R:40, G:92, B:179 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0.49, Y:0,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 2645171.

Shades and Tints of #285cb3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010103 is the darkest color, while #f2f5f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#285cb3

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b6d70 is the less saturated color, while #0654d5 is the most saturated one.
